git show-branch *master will show you the commits in all of the branches whose names end in 'master' (eg master and origin/master).
If you use -v with git remote update (git remote -v update) you can see which branches got updated, so you don't really need any further command...

To dynamically set the "selected" value of a Select2 component:
$('#inputID').select2('data', {id: 100, a_key: 'Lorem Ipsum'});
Where the second parameter is an object with expected values.
